A devoted stay-at-home wife, Giselle Harrison, became pregnant a month after waking up in a hotel room with a total stranger. Unsure of who was responsible, she received an unexpected divorce request from her husband, Xavier Sheffield, who had discovered her intimacy with the stranger. He kicked her out, and she subsequently gave birth to a set of twins. Five years later, their paths crossed at his multi-billion-dolar company. This encounter rekindled feelings between them, but Xavier decided to make her his personal assistant, turning her life into a living hell.
